The Chicxulub crater ( tiklub tikulu) is an impact crater buried underneath the Yucatn Peninsula in Mexico. Its center is located near the town of Chicxulub, after which the crater is named. It was formed by a large asteroid or comet about 10 kilometres (6 miles) in diameter, the Chi

The Chicxulub crater, a vast scar hidden beneath the Yucatan Peninsula in Mexico, is the testimony of a catastrophic event that altered the course of life on Earth. Approximately 112 miles in diameter, this crater was formed 66 million years ago, the result of the impact of a huge asteroid or comet. Beneath Mexico’s Yucatan Peninsula lies the Chicxulub crater, a 180-km-wide scar formed 66 million years ago by a 10–15-km asteroid striking at 20 km/s. The impact unleashed energy equal to billions of atomic bombs, causing global wildfires, tsunamis, and a dust-filled “impact winter” that ended non-avian dinosaurs. #ChicxulubCrater | Historical Chronicles

BrainBoozz on Instagram: "The Chicxulub impactor was a massive asteroid, roughly 10–15 kilometers in diameter, that struck the Yucatán Peninsula around 66 million years ago and triggered one of the most dramatic mass extinctions in Earth’s history. Traveling at nearly 20 kilometers per second, the impact released energy equivalent to about 100 teratons of TNT, carving out a crater nearly 180–200 kilometers wide and around 20 kilometers deep.
